Lange Monate habe ich nach einer Lösung gesucht, meine FAQs nur in einer Fassung zu pflegen, daraus aber mit wenig bis keinem Aufwand sowohl eine ansehnliche, in meine Homepage eingepaßte (X)HTML-Fassung wie eine brauchbare Nur-Text-Fassung für das Usenet zu generieren, die nicht nach "lynx —dump" aussieht, sondern Aufzählungen, ja ggf. auch Tabellen verstehen kann.
Der erste Ansatz, nämlich asc2html, erwies sich nach längerem Nachdenken als schlicht dämlich - warum sollte ich eine Textfassung pflegen, aus der ich dann mit viel Umstand und Hängen und Würgen eine HTML-Fassung generiere? Das ist ooch quasi zum Scheitern verurteilt, weil HTML mehr Informationsgehalt als die Textfassung hat, der dann interpoliert werden muß. Außerdem verbricht das Tool eine gar schauderbare Tagsoup. :-/
Der zweite Ansatz war dann Docbook. Monatelange Pause, fast ein Jahr, bis ich mich dann mal dazu aufraffen konnte, damit zu experimentieren. Zwei lange Abende und Nächte später, die ich mit Tutorials und Cygwin verbrachte, wurde mir dann klar: das ist auch nicht das, was ich will. Die Vorteile - alles mögliche daraus generieren zu können - brauche ich nicht wirklich; LaTEX und PDF sind ja fein, aber nicht das eigentliche Ziel. Und warum soll ich von SGML nach HTML und von da nach Text konvertieren?
Die Lösung: ich pflege einfach die HTML-Fassung und konvertiere die dann nach text/plain. Also kann ich die Suche nach diversen Varianten von sgmltools, die dann zufällig auch noch bei mir laufen, aufgeben, und nach brauchbaren html2text-Konverntern suchen.
"Docbook, html2text und Co." vollständig lesen
Allmählich beginnt es ja etwas zu nerven: von 11 Uhr bis 12 Uhr war ich mal wieder weg vom Netz, diesmal nicht mit einem Authentifizierungsproblem, sondern mit dem Äquivalent von "Gegenstelle antwortet nicht". seufz Das macht so keinen Spaß … und dabei war der T-Online-Zugang nach anfänglichen häufigen, oft auch langandauernden Störungen die letzten x Jahre doch immer so schön stabil. 
Nachdem ich heute bis gegen 18 Uhr ja offline war, habe ich die Zeit - gzwungernemaßen - genutzt, die ohne (schnelle) Internetverbindung möglichen Punkte auf meiner Todo-Liste anzugehen (jedenfalls einige). Die Zubehörteile diverser Computer, Handbücher, Verpackungen und Datenträger sind in die passenden Schrankfächer verteilt, die herumliegenden Überreste einer Wohnungsauflösung vor anderthalb Jahren haben ihren jeweiligen Platz gefunden, damit da mal Ordnung hineinkommt, und ich habe eine neue Festplatte in dragon eingebaut.
"Es gibt genug zu tun" vollständig lesen
Wunderbar! Der Knoten bei T-Online, der bei mir seit Mitternacht bestand, hat sich aufgelöst, und ich bin wieder drin.
Da hatte ich doch gestern abend - genauer: heute morgen, das es schon nach Mitternacht war - bereits ein ungutes Gefühl, als ab kurz nach halb eins T-Online nichts mehr von mir wissen wollte. Ein Blick auf das T-DSL-Dingens macht klar, daß da alles im grünen Licht ist, aber es gibt eben keine Verbindung, vermutlich hapert es bei der Authentifizierung. In der Hoffnung, daß nach dem Aufstehen wieder alles gut sein würde, bin ich dann mal ins Bett gegangen,
"Netzlos" vollständig lesen
Für den "Checkbot", das Perlscript, das Postings in Newsgroups auf formale Korrektheit prüft, ist voerst mal von meiner Seite das Ende gekommen. Nachdem ich seit 2002 nicht mehr dazu gekommen bin, daran etwas zu tun, und sich die vollständig fehlende Unterstützung verschiedener Zeichensätze immer deutlicher als Manko zeigt, habe ich heute die letzte bei mir vorhandene Fassung in den Downloadbereich gestellt und die Textbausteine hinsichtlich der verwendeten URLs noch einmal aktualisiert.
Vielleicht geht es später einmal weiter, oder jemand anderes springt ein und führt die Entwicklung fort.
Was so ein paar Mailinglisten doch ausmachen … Ich hatte mich schon immer etwas gewundert, daß eine eigentlich nur von mir genutzte Maschine sogar mehr Mailtraffic - jedenfalls eingehend - hat als eine andere, auf der Webpräsenzen und Mailverkehr für ein Dutzend Freunde und Bekannte abgewickelt werden; aber die Installation eines Mailinglistenmanagers (und natürlich die Viren- und Spamfilterung, die zu zusätzlichen Durchläufen jeder Mail durch den MTA führt) hebt das direkt in ganz neue Größenordnungen.
"Listenbetrieb" vollständig lesen
Heute stand dann zur Abwechslung einmal ein Besuch beim Augenarzt auf dem Programm - ich habe in den letzten Wochen bemerkt, daß ich teilweise Texte (auf Plakaten, Projektionswänden, Schildern, Wegweisern usw.) nur noch verschwommen und mit großer Anstrengung entziffern kann. Nachdem ich eigentlich immer ein Adleraugenszaf war (und mir noch Mitte 2001 bei einer umfänglichen arbeitsmedizinischen Untersuchung für den Personenbeförderungsschein eine Sehkraft von 110% / 120% bescheinigt wurde), hat mich das doch etwas beunruhigt.
Es stellte sich allerdings heraus, daß zur Unruhe kein Grund bestand. Ich bin "nur" kurzsichtig (geworden), auf beiden Augen je eine Dioptrie. Mit dieser Korrektur beträgt das derzeitige Sehvermögen von 30% bzw. 40% auf den einzelnen Augen bzw. von 70% auf beiden zusammen dann wieder 120%. Also werde ich mir nächste Woche dann mal ein intellektuelles Nasenfahrrad aussuchen. seufzelchen
Komisch finde ich diese Veränderung allerdings doch. Aber vielleicht bin ich einfach endlich ein alter Sack. g Oder es hat mich ganz fies das Szniet angesteckt: denn gerade diese Brechung von einer Vierteldioptrie habe ich auf einem der Augen auch …
Die gestern nachmittag (!) bestellten Stehordner sind tatsächlich heute schon da und ausgeliefert. Nicht schlecht. Da hat Viking sich mal wieder selbst übertroffen.
Ganz im Gegensatz übrigens zu Avitos; der vor Weihnachten bestellte Laserdrucker ist nämlich immer noch nicht in Sicht. Da wird wohl mal eine fragende E-Mail fällig.
Es ist zwar noch nicht Frühling, aber Januar - und da bietet es sich an, Computer und Arbeitszimmer mal wieder etwas auf Vordermann zu bringen. Die alten Mails und Postings wollen wie üblich jahresweise archiviert werden, was bei mir immer zu einer stundenlangen Export- und Reimport-Aktion wird, diesmal verschärft durch mangelnden Plattenplatz; dann kann man einiges sicherungshalber noch wegbrennen und bei der Gelegenheit auch direkt Download sortieren, nicht mehr benötigte Dateien wegräumen usw. usf., große Reorganisation auf mehreren Rechnern eben. Und ich habe dann direkt auch mal wieder neue Rohlinge geordert, die erste Spindel meines Lebens ist nämlich leer, und ich brauche jetzt määääääähr. 
"Großer Aufräumtag" vollständig lesen
Ich habe gestern angefangen, mal die umfangreichen verschiedenen Todo-Listen abzuarbeiten: da mal uralte Mails beantworten, hier IRC-Logs nachlesen, dort Newsgroups aufholen, Konfigurationen umkopieren, Mails archivieren, Software updaten, Dateien sortieren, Post abheften, Karten beantworten und was der Dinge mehr sind, manche kleine, manche größer, andere groß.
Und wie as so ist: es war schon eine ganze Menge, die ich da geschafft habe, aber so recht in Erinnerung ist mir nichts spezifisches mehr. Naja, außer einem Script zum Auslesen eines Newstickers, der Installation einer aktuellen Version von dailystrips und dem Update von PHPmyAdmin, zugleich mit dessen zentraler Installation für alle Benutzer - das aber auch nur, weil es sich aus dem Changelog ergibt. 
Mal schauen, was ich an größeren Dingen in den nächsten Tagen noch erledigt bekomme.
Serendipity bietet zwar eine Importmöglichkeit aus anderen Blogs, aber das macht nicht so richtig Spaß: es wird nämlich nur der RSS-Feed ausgelesen. Das gab bei meinem Versuch Probleme mit den verwendeten Zeichensätzen, fehlende "more"-Einträge und den Wegfall aller Kommentare - nicht das, was ich mir unter "Migration" eines Blogs so vorstelle.
Also habe ich mal schnell einen Blick auf das Datenbankdesign von s9y geworfen, das im wesentlichen selbsterklärend ist, und mir dann ein kurzes Script abgebrochen, das - als schneller Hack - die wesentlichen Daten übernimmt, nämlich alle Einträge einschließlich der Einordnung in die passende Kategorie, aller Kommentare und der von mir in die Sunlog-DB dazugehackten Zahl der Lesezugriffe auf jeden Eintrag. Die Trackbacks führt es nicht mit, das war mir für das halbe Dutzend, das ich bisher angesammelt hatte, zuviel Aufwand. Schön ist sicher anders, aber es hat für mich und gabsi getan. 
"Datenübernahme von Sunlog nach s9y" vollständig lesen
Geschafft!
So, rechtzeitig zum neuen Jahr ist auch der Umzug des Blogs abgeschlossen. Hier werkelt statt des unterirdischen Sunlogs nunmehr ein sehr befriedigend funktionierendes, featurereiches Serendipity (s9y) vor sich hin, dessen Design ich nach etwas Nachdenken recht einfach an meine Homepage anpassen und in diese eingliedern konnte. Zwar bleibt’s bei dem vorgegebenen Tabellenlayout, aber hey, damit kann man erstmal leben.
Sogar meine Navigation ließ sich einbinden, und alles funktioniert mindestens genauso gut wie vorher.
Die Einträge aus meinem alten Blog habe ich mit einem Script samt der Kommentare relativ schmerzlos übertragen können; und nachdem ich die ersten 150 Einträge manuell nachbearbeitet und zur Veröffentlichung freigegeben hatte, habe ich dann lieber maschinell die URLs für die eingebundenen Bilder ersetzt und für Weiterleitungen von den URLs des alten Blogs auf die richtigen Einträge des neuen gesorgt. Das hat es mir dann auch erspart, die "Inter-Blog-Links" neu zu setzen (allerdings muß ich so auf die automagischen Trackbacks verzichten, die s9y mir sonst gesetzt hätte). Wenn es noch irgendwo hakt und Einträge fehlerhaft angezeigt werden, würde ich mich über eine kurze Nachricht per Mail sehr freuen.
Nachdem ich auch die kaputte Suchfunktion geheilt habe ( es fehlte der richtige Volltext-Index auf einer Tabelle), fehlt es höchstens noch an der richtigen Anzeige von HTML-Entities in dem "Teaser" der Trackbacks, die angezeigt werden. *grübel*
Aber das ist sicher ein lösbares Problem. Jetzt ist erst einmal die Zeit gekommen, nachzubloggen. 
Wenn ein Jahr zuende geht, ist die Zeit zum Aufräumen gekommen. Man (ich zumindest) sortiert die Mails des letzten Jahres ins Archiv ein, schließt die News- und Mail-Archiv-Instanz für 2003 ab und bereitet ein neues Archiv für 2004 vor, staunt darüber, wie viele Mails und vor allem auch eigene Postings (über 10.000) es im letzten Jahr wieder geworden sind, und solcher Dinge mehr.
Dabei bietet es sich auch einmal an, den Bestand der abonnierten Newsgroups kritisch zu überprüfen. (Und damit meine ich noch nicht mal, dass man per UUCP noch Gruppen auf den heimischen INN zieht, die man seit Mitte 2002 schon gar nicht mehr liest.) Da gibt es doch einige, an denen man keine Freude mehr hat, oder die man sich mal anschauen wollte, die einfach doch nicht so interessant sind oder - häufiger - bei denen man so wenig zum Lesen kommt, dass es einfach keinen Zweck hat, alle 14 Tage die neuen Postings auf “gelesen” zu setzen. Es gibt ja soooo viel interessante Themen, aber leider nur sehr wenig Zeit dafür …
Und man kann auch einmal schauen, ob man dafür nicht ein paar neue Interessensgebiete findet, wenn man die Newsgroupliste durchgeht. Nachdem de.admin.* fast völlig herausgeflogen ist, ist ja Platz geworden. Mal sehen … Ich habe erhebliche Defizite in de.rec.* und de.sci.* (jeweils keine einzige Gruppe abonniert), aber da habe ich auch keine großen Bedürfnisse - meine Fachgruppe findet sich in de.soc.* (als ob das keine Wissenschaft wäre!), teilt aber mit dem zweiten Kandidaten, de.sci.medizin.*, das Problem, das Fachdiskusionnen eher selten zu führen sind. Da glaubt eben jeder, etwas dazu sagen zu können. Hm, und was de.rec.* betrifft - offenbar sind meine Hobbies eher ausgefallener Natur und in dem Bereich nicht zu finden.
So nehme ich denn neu auf:
- de.etc.haushalt (bisher noch nicht angesehen, aber vielleicht hilft es ja mal?)
- de.alt.comm.datentausch-dienste (ob das was interessantes bringt?)
- de.alt.etc.koerperpflege (sehr interessante Erkenntnisse, gerade auch zur Nassrasur - empfehlenswert!)
- de.alt.fan.tolkien (Diskussionen auf sehr hohem Niveau und mit tiefer Sachkenntnis, von denen ich hoffentlich einiges mitnehmen kann - ich bin positiv überrascht!)
- de.alt.mud (dafür wollte ich schon immer mal Zeit haben - nein, nicht für die Gruppe, für MUDs
)
Mal schauen, ob ich da up-to-date bleiben kann. In de.etc.bahn.* werde ich ja normalerweise eher vom Traffic verschüttet …
Nach langen Wochen (und Monaten) ist es endlich (fast
) soweit: meine Homepage erstrahlt komplett in neuem Glanz.
Die Überarbeitung tat dringend Not; ich war mit dem optischen Eindruck und auch der Aufteilung hinsichtlich der Lesbarkeit gerade längerer Texte nicht zufrieden, auch das technische Seitengerüst entsprach nicht mehr meinen inzwischen doch etwas fortgeschritteneren PHP-Kenntnissen, und bevor das nicht stimmig war, mochte ich mich auch nicht so recht an die inhaltliche Überarbeitung und den Einbau eines neuen Blogs und auch eines neuen Wikis machen.
"Relaunch der Homepage" vollständig lesen